
During November 2024, FilleduChaos enhanced the audio system in the CapSoftware/Cap repository by implementing microphone recording, stereo playback, and memory optimizations. The work involved refactoring audio decoding from external command-line tools to an internal library, integrating it directly into the existing audio pipeline. Using Rust and C++ with FFmpeg integration, FilleduChaos improved playback quality and enabled real-time audio capture while reducing external dependencies. This approach not only streamlined deployment and maintenance but also increased code testability and maintainability. The depth of the changes established a robust foundation for future audio processing features and aligned with the project’s scalability goals.
